Demotivation: The Unseen Side of Vocational High School Students’ Motivation in Learning English
Indexed incrossrefdoaj
Abstract
This descriptive qualitative study aimed to investigate the demotivating factors experienced by vocational high school students in learning English. Nineteen students of Department of Graphic Production students of SMKN 4 Malang were involved as research participants. The findings revealed that the students experienced both internal and external demotivation. External demotivation was more dominant compared to internal demotivation.
